The process of cardboard box manufacture starts with the raw materials – paper and glue. The paper used in making cardboard boxes is typically made from recycled materials such as old corrugated containers (OCC) or virgin wood pulp. The paper is then pulped and mixed with water to create a slurry, which is spread out in a thin layer and dried to form a flat sheet.
Once the paper has been dried, it is passed through a corrugating machine. This machine uses a series of rollers and plates to create the characteristic fluted pattern that gives cardboard its strength and rigidity. The corrugated paper is then cut into sheets of the desired size and stacked for further processing.
Next, the corrugated sheets are joined together with a layer of adhesive to create a single, multi-layered sheet of cardboard. This process is known as lamination and is critical to the structural integrity of the cardboard box. The laminated sheets are then cut into the specific shapes and sizes needed for the final boxes.
The cut cardboard pieces are then folded and glued into the familiar box shape using specialized machines. These machines can fold and glue hundreds of boxes per minute, ensuring fast and efficient production. Once the boxes are formed, they are passed through a series of quality control checks to ensure they meet the required standards for strength and durability.
After the quality control checks are complete, the boxes are ready for printing. Cardboard boxes are often custom-printed with logos, branding, and other information to help identify the contents and promote the brand. Printing is typically done using flexographic printing, which allows for high-speed printing on a variety of substrates.
Once the boxes have been printed, they are stacked and bundled for shipment to customers. Cardboard boxes are lightweight and easy to transport, making them ideal for shipping goods of all kinds. They are also recyclable and biodegradable, making them a sustainable choice for packaging.
In addition to traditional cardboard boxes, there are also specialized types of boxes that are manufactured for specific purposes. For example, corrugated boxes are designed to provide extra protection for fragile or heavy items. These boxes are made from multiple layers of corrugated cardboard and can withstand rough handling during shipping.
Another specialized type of box is the folding carton, which is used for retail packaging of products such as cosmetics, food items, and pharmaceuticals. Folding cartons are made from solid bleached sulfate (SBS) board and are typically printed with high-quality graphics to enhance the product’s appeal on store shelves.
